Assistant Coach for Track and Field - Throws
Coe College seeks qualified candidates for the role of Assistant Coach for Track and Field - Throws. This position will provide assistant track/field coach duties assigned by the Head Men's and Women's Coaches for Track/Field within the spirit, policies, and rules of Coe College, the American Rivers Conference, and the NCAA III in a manner that will further the fitness, wellness, personal, social, and academic development of Coe students.
Work Schedule: 10 months per year, full-time exempt, benefit eligible.
Essential Job Responsibilities:
- Vigorously recruit students, including telephone recruiting, off-campus recruiting, and on-campus recruiting as assigned by the Head Men's and Women's Coaches for Track/Field.
- Plan, organize and supervise the activities/practices/competitions as assigned by the Head Men's and Women's Coaches for Track/Field.
- Additional Responsibilities assigned by the Director of Athletics.
Qualifications:
- A Bachelor's degree is required.
- Previous coaching experience is preferred.
- Valid driver's license.
- Applicants must be authorized to work for ANY employer in the United States as we are unable to sponsor or take over sponsorship of an employment Visa at this time.
- Successful completion of a driver and criminal background check in accordance with Coe College policy..
